Feb. 9, 2011 - PRLog -- NEW YORK – The nationwide 13.1 Marathon® Series returns to beautiful Flushing Meadows Corona Park on Saturday, April 2, bringing the popular eight-city tour to Queens for its New York stop.  The second annual half-marathon will be joined again this year by the Karhu 5K race, providing opportunities for serious runners as well as newcomers to the sport for a fun-filled day in the shadows of the USTA National Tennis Center, New York Hall of Science, the Queens Wildlife Center and the Unisphere.

“New York is a running town, and we are excited to be bringing the 13.1 Marathon® back to Queens,” said Greg Laird, Founder and CEO of US Road Sports & Entertainment Group, which operates the 13.l Marathon® Series.  “And the Karhu 5K allows everyone to participate in a great day that supports an important cause, and maybe even to 'Beat the Bear' and win a free pair of Karhu running shoes.”

Because Karhu mean’s ‘bear’ in Finnish, The Karhu 5K invites racers to try to "Beat the Bear." Any runner who "beats the Karhu bear,” a costumed mascot running the race, during the 5K and crosses the finish line before the bear, will be presented with a ticket good for a free pair of Karhu running shoes of their choice.

The 13.1® New York half-marathon begins at 9:13 a.m. in front of Arthur Ashe Stadium and continues around the park, which was the site of the 1939 and 1964 World Fairs.  The walker-friendly course will remain open for 3 hours and 30 minutes, a 16 minute/mile pace.

The Karhu 5K race will start at 9:05 a.m., on a separate course within Flushing Meadows Park.

Racers are invited to join the official benefiting charity, Team World Vision to raise funds for clean water projects in Kenya and Malawi while training with local team groups.  For more information on Team World Vision please visit http://www.worldvision.org.

All participants that complete the half marathon race at the 13.1 Marathon® New York will receive a unique spinning finishers medal.  All age group award medals will be distributed from the Results tent at the finish line on race day - so don't forget to stop by, get your official finishing time and check it you won an award.   Custom design medals will be awarded three deep in 14 different age groups ranging from 12-14 to 75+ for both males and females.  

Registration is currently open at www.131newyork.com.  Fees for the 13.1 are $80 per runner until March 30, $100 walk-up; for the Karhu 5K they are $20 until March 30, $25 walk-up.

The 13.1 Marathon New York is the third in the eight-city Series, which includes races in Atlanta, Chicago, Dallas, Fort Lauderdale, Los Angeles, Miami Beach and Minneapolis.  Connect with the 13.1 Marathon Series via Facebook at http://www.facebook.com/131marathon or on Twitter at @131Marathon.

About World Vision
World Vision is a Christian humanitarian organization dedicated to working with children, families, and their communities worldwide to reach their full potential by tackling the causes of poverty and injustice.  World Vision serves close to 100 million people in nearly 100 countries around the world. World Vision serves all people, regardless of religion, race, ethnicity, or gender.
